Survivor: Palau

After 20 years and 40 seasons, Survivor is still one of the top survival shows on television. Each season features a new location and new challenges. Contestants must survive with little more than the clothes on their backs as they compete to be the lone survivor and win one million dollars. Survivor: Palau Survivor: Palau was one of